And it was whilst trawling through this plethora of choice I came across http://www.darwindating.com/
Now this site operates on a perversion of the Darwinian premise, the survival of the best looking. Yes I kid you not dear reader... DarwinDating is apparently a moose free zone. All potential members have to submit photos of themselves when they will be voted on by the membership to determine if they have the stunning looks to join... most fail... indeed it is rumoured that one of the site owners submitted an application for membership and was promptly rejected!!
But this leads inevitably to the big question, if all members on this beautiful site are elected by the membership then which came first; the elected... or the electors? How were the first members chosen? The old chicken and egg scenario. And you can't go and see the membership unless you are acclaimed handsome... so what will confront you if your application is graciously approved? Well, if the first few members were ugly... and lets face it that's just a likely to be the case as handsome, beauty being in the eye of what would have been at the start a very subjective membership of one, then surely the votes will be to reject the handsome and admit only like types...
I felt an application coming on until, alas I found there was an age restriction as well. It seems males reach their sexual peak at 18 (eh... lads... lads) and girls when they're 30. So DarwinDating takes the view anyone over 35 is too old to breed within their membership. No, honestly its true, not only looks but age... and surely the emphasis on dating to breed is not Darwinism but Eugenics... a wholly darker proposition.
Now it should be added that this site, whilst it seems to operate in accordance with its own rules does at least acknowledge the silliness of it all... pointing out that Charles Darwin himself was no looker and in a supreme irony therefore could not join the site dedicated in his name... and is free to members so if it is a truly subjective horror show then nothing is lost...
The same cannot be said for http://www.hotenough.org/ which actually genuinely follows this principle in a pay site, although you can be admitted if over 40... and the under 40's are not allowed to vote in that classification. In fact the whole membership process is sooo complex with different tiers for the stunning as opposed to the merely beautiful... and for age groups too. To join you have to score at least a 6 and maintain that score in order to retain membership being constantly subject to the vote...
